Injazat Data Systems and INSEAD explore the Gulf's ability to capitalize on human capital in a post-crisis world
Injazat Data Systems, the leading Information Technology and Business Process Managed Services provider in the region, has announced plans for a joint event with the INSEAD Centre for Executive Education and Research in Abu Dhabi. During the event, to be held on April 15 at the INSEAD Abu Dhabi Centre, INSEAD eLab Executive Director Dr. Bruno Lanvin will outline the findings of a new research study on skills and human capital.
Titled "Skills and Innovation: Fostering Human Capital," the session will discuss the ability of Gulf states to capitalize on skills and innovation after the global financial crisis. eLab, INSEAD's centre of excellence for research and learning on digital and knowledge economies, has been conducting pioneering research on the importance of skills. In particular, it has focused on how individual countries capitalize on the opportunities opened up by the emerging global knowledge economy. Recently, its work has gained increasing international attention due to the deepening of the economic downturn.
"Sustainable economic and business development cannot be achieved without skilled and motivated human resources. We at Injazat recognize this fact, which is why we value the implementation of effective employee development programs throughout our organization. The Middle East has
to prepare its workforce so that it gains a strategic position once the current crisis abates. We look forward to the valuable insights that Dr. Lanvin will share in this regard," said Dr. Yousif Asfour, Director, The Injazat Institute.
Dr. Lanvin will also discuss a background report from the recently-held European Business Summit. Entitled "Who Cares? Who Dares? Providing the Skills for an Innovative and Sustainable Europe," the report is based on INSEAD's "skills pyramid." This new model identifies the critical elements that countries should take action on in order to gain an advantageous position once the world attains pre-crisis levels.
According to Dr. Lanvin, "while most of the world is focusing on surviving the downturn, the Middle East and especially the Gulf may be in a more favorable position to be 'ahead of the pack' in a post-crisis knowledge economy. To do so, however, prority attention needs to be granted to the skills required. In partnership with Injazat and other local stakeholders, INSEAD is keen on bringing a thought leadership framework to the discussion on how to address these challenges."

About Injazat Data Systems LLC:
Established in the 1st Quarter of 2005, Injazat Data Systems is an Information Technology and Business Services company that offers a wide range of managed services. It is focused on providing IT managed services to the oil & gas, utilities, financial services, government, transportation, telecom and healthcare sectors. Injazat is a joint venture of Mubadala Development Company and Electronic Data Systems (EDS).
Injazat aims to become the premier information technology and business process managed services provider in the region. Growth is driven through Mubadala's knowledge of the Middle East business environment plus the delivery capabilities of EDS, an HP company - creating a local company with the experience of a global player.
Mubadala Development is a Public Joint Stock company, established and wholly owned by the Government of the Emirate Abu Dhabi. Its mission is to invest in commercially-viable, strategic, industrial and commercial partnerships.
EDS, an HP company, is a leading global technology services provider, delivering business solutions to its customers. EDS founded the information technology outsourcing industry more than 46 years ago. Today, EDS delivers a broad portfolio of information technology and business process outsourcing services to customers in the manufacturing, financial services, healthcare, communications, energy, transportation, and consumer and retail industries, and to governments around the world.
